public CalendarEvent Create( IEnumerable<User> users, DateTime startDate, DateTime endDate, string eventSubject, string eventPlace, string eventDescription )
Создать событие для персональных календарей списку пользователей
Синтаксис
public CalendarEvent Create( IEnumerable<User> users, DateTime startDate, DateTime endDate, string eventSubject, string eventPlace, string eventDescription )
Параметры
- users
- Тип: System.Collections.Generic IEnumerable User
Список пользователей. Объект. Путь доступа: PublicAPI.Portal.Security.User
- startDate
- Тип: System DateTime
Дата начала
- endDate
- Тип: System DateTime
Дата окончания
- eventSubject
- Тип: System String
Тема события
- eventPlace
- Тип: System String
Место события
- eventDescription
- Тип: System String
Описание события
Возвращаемое значение
Тип: CalendarEventСобытие календаря
Примеры
//создаем пустой список пользователей var userList = new List<IUser>(); //загружаем пользователей по идентификаторам и добавляем их в список userList.Add(PublicAPI.Portal.Security.User.Load(3)); userList.Add(PublicAPI.Portal.Security.User.Load(4)); //дата начала события var startDate = DateTime.Now; //дата окончания события var endDate = DateTime.Now.AddDays(3); //тема события var eventSubject = "Тема события"; //место события var eventPlace = "Место события"; //описание события var eventDescription = "Описание события"; //создаем событие var calendarEvent = PublicAPI.Portal.CalendarEvent.Create(userList, startDate, endDate, eventSubject, eventPlace, eventDescription); //calendarEvent - созданное событие календаря
См. также